Radiology Findings and Non-Invasive Ventilation Response

Abstract: Although NIV is a simple and useful method, considerable variation in its use across countries, regions and hospitals may be noted. The patient should be evaluated according to subjective response (respiratory distress, consciousness, problems related to mask and airflow), physiological responses (respiration rate, respiratory effort, air leakage) and patient-ventilator compliance (gas exchange, pulse oximetry, arterial blood gases).
